Output 51327f39a36af7dae958913dbc313855c80a45517deb0b22a50b16a15aaa1984:0

value
2890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f376a6da4b44ff8f21ee706e4041aa3a491e694 OP_EQUAL
address
335USmr3PesLMdgZYT7x9T14LPKgbv84L3
transaction
51327f39a36af7dae958913dbc313855c80a45517deb0b22a50b16a15aaa1984
spent
true